Shropshire_Lad Posted March 20, 2012 Report Share Posted March 20, 2012 Depends on a few things, your height, weight and getting the knack. I'm qhite short, about 5'9" but fast aproaching 15st and find them quite easy to get on with. Let your body weight do the work not your arms. atvb Paul.
